You are driving at the speed of 30.7 m/s (68.6886 mph) when suddenly the car in front of vou (previously traveling at the same speed) brakes and begins to slow down with the largest deceleration possible without skid-ding. Considering an average human reaction, you press your brakes 0.413 s later. You also brake and decelerate as rapidly as possible without skidding. Assume that the coefficient of static friction is 0.801 between both cars' wheels and the road. Find the minimum safe distance at which vou can follow the car in front of vou and avoid hitting it. Answer in units of m
